REESSE3+算法差分分析:原理、实践与安全评估.docxVIP

REESSE3+算法差分分析:原理、实践与安全评估.docx

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

REESSE3+算法差分分析:原理、实践与安全评估

一、引言

1.1研究背景与意义

在当今数字化时代,信息安全的重要性不言而喻,它已经渗透到社会的各个领域,从个人隐私保护到企业商业机密的维护,再到国家安全的保障,都离不开信息安全技术的支撑。而密码学作为信息安全的核心技术,其地位愈发凸显,它为信息的机密性、完整性和可用性提供了坚实的保障,确保信息在传输和存储过程中不被未经授权的访问、篡改或窃取。

分组密码作为密码学的重要分支,在众多实际应用场景中发挥着关键作用。无论是电子邮件加密,保障通信内容不被他人窥探;还是银行交易转账,确保资金往来的安全可靠;亦或是数据存储加密,防止数据在存储介质中被非法获取,分组密码都不可或缺。其通过将明文分成固定长度的分组,使用相同的密钥对每个分组进行加密,实现了对大量数据的高效加密处理。

REESSE3+算法作为一种分组密码算法,自2014年由苏盛辉教授提出以来,凭借其独特的设计理念和特性,在密码学领域引起了广泛关注。该算法受到来学嘉教授提出的IDEA算法的启发,创新性地采用了混合3个不相容的群运算,这种设计旨在通过不同运算的相互作用,增加算法的复杂度,从而提升其安全性。在实际应用中,REESSE3+算法有可能被应用于对数据安全性要求较高的领域,如金融数据加密、军事通信加密等,为这些领域的数据安全提供保障。

然而,随着计算机技术的飞速发展,计算能力的不断提升,密码分析技术也在持续进步,这对密码算法的安全性提出了严峻挑战。差分分析作为一种强大的密码分析方法,在评估分组密码算法的安全性方面发挥着核心作用,是分组密码算法标准化不可或缺的安全性分析手段。它通过精心选择具有特定差分的明文对,分析加密过程中密文的差分特性,以此来获取密钥的相关信息。差分分析的基本原理在于利用明文差分与密文差分之间的统计关系,通过大量的明文-密文对分析,找到这种关系中的规律,进而推测出加密密钥。在实际应用中,许多曾经被认为安全的密码算法,在差分分析技术的不断发展下,被发现存在安全漏洞,这充分说明了差分分析对于保障密码算法安全性的重要性。对于REESSE3+算法而言,深入研究其抵抗差分攻击的能力,对评估其安全性至关重要。若该算法无法有效抵抗差分攻击,那么在实际应用中,其加密的数据就可能面临被破解的风险,从而导致严重的后果,如个人隐私泄露、企业经济损失、国家安全受到威胁等。通过对REESSE3+算法进行差分分析,可以全面了解该算法在面对差分攻击时的安全性状况,发现可能存在的安全隐患,为进一步改进和优化算法提供科学依据,以提高其在实际应用中的安全性和可靠性。

1.2国内外研究现状

自2014年苏盛辉教授提出REESSE3+算法以来,国内外学者对该算法展开了多方面研究。在国内,学者们深入剖析算法的内部结构和特性,在理论分析层面,像董大强、殷新春、苏盛辉等学者在《REESSE3+算法抵抗差分攻击的分析》一文中,运用来学嘉教授提出的马尔可夫密码模型对REESSE3+算法在差分攻击下的安全性进行论证,证明了REESSE3+(m)属于马尔可夫密码,并给出了REESSE3+(16)算法概率转移矩阵的生成算法,得出该算法需16轮迭代才能抵抗差分攻击,而当前REESSE3+算法只有8轮迭代,在分组长度为16位时无法抵抗差分攻击的结论。

在国外,相关研究侧重于将REESSE3+算法与国际主流分组密码算法进行对比分析,评估其在全球密码学领域的地位和应用潜力。例如,部分研究通过模拟实际应用场景,测试REESSE3+算法在不同环境下的加密效率和安全性表现,试图探索其在国际数据加密市场中的应用可能性。

差分分析作为评估分组密码算法安全性的核心手段,在国内外都得到了广泛且深入的研究。在国内,中国科学院软件研究所可信智能系统研究团队取得了显著进展,他们设计了面向分组加密算法的领域编程语言EasyBC,并提出通用、可扩展的差分密码分析方法,研制出全自动分析工具平台EasyBC。这一成果统一和优化了各类加密操作的建模方法,还提出多种新的建模方法,为分组加密算法安全性自动分析奠定了良好基础,有效解决了当前差分密码分析方法在通用性、自动化程度方面的不足以及建模过程复杂的问题。在国外,学者们不断改进差分分析的技术细节,提高分析效率和准确性。一些研究通过数学理论推导,深入挖掘差分分析中明文差分与密文差分之间的潜在关系,提出新的分析思路和方法,以应对日益复杂的分组密码算法。

尽管国内外在REESSE3+算法和差分分析方面取得了一定成果,但仍存在不足之处。对于REESSE3+算法,虽然已对其抵抗差分攻击的能力有了初步研究结论,但对于算法在实际复杂应用环境下的安全性验证还

您可能关注的文档

文档评论(0)

guosetianxiang +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档